1:00pm: Virupaksha Temple

Head to the iconic Virupaksha Temple,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, dedicated to Lord Shiva. Admire the intricate carvings and sculptures that depict various mythological stories. Take a moment to soak in the spiritual atmosphere.

1:30pm: Vijaya Vittala Temple

Discover the architectural marvel of Vijaya Vittala Temple, known for its famous stone chariot and musical pillars. Marvel at the intricate carvings and explore the temple complex, which offers a glimpse into the grandeur of the Vijayanagara Empire.
